How to Apply for a Passport at STEUBENVILLE POST OFFICE

Follow these simple steps to apply for your passport at the STEUBENVILLE POST OFFICE’s office at 150 N. THIRD ST.. The entire process typically takes 20-30 minutes with all required documents.

1

Gather Your Documents

Collect your proof of citizenship (birth certificate), photo ID, passport photos, and payment. See the complete checklist below.

2

Visit During Business Hours

Walk into STEUBENVILLE POST OFFICE (150 N. THIRD ST.) 9:30-13:00, 14:00-15:30. We recommend arriving before closing. Call ahead at 7402826221.0 to check wait times.

3

Submit Your Application

The acceptance agent will review your documents, verify your identity, witness your signature on Form DS-11, and collect payment (check or money order).

4

Wait for Processing

Your application is mailed to a federal processing center. Expect 12-13 weeks for routine service (or 7-9 weeks for expedited at +$60). Track status at travel.state.gov.

If your child needs a passport, the application process has a few extra requirements. Both parents or legal guardians must be present when applying for a passport for a child under the age of 16. If one parent cannot be present, they must provide a notarized statement of consent. You’ll also need to provide proof of the parental relationship, such as a birth certificate. Passport photos for children must adhere to the same guidelines as adult photos. Applying for a child’s passport at the Steubenville Post Office requires careful attention to these details, so be sure to come prepared.
